CFAO Teacher Workshops
Carthage College and Yerkes Observatory hosted a week-long workshop on basic astronomical optics for middle and secondary level in service-teachers with active astronomy curricula. The workshops introduced basic ray and physical optics within the context of astronomical image acquisition and processing. Participants developed curricula for a new module to be integrated into the Hands-On-Universe (HOU) Curriculum. Curriculum developers worked in teams to produce astronomy and optics-centered activities and exercises for publication in the Hands On Universe Program.
The workshop was funded by the NSF Center for Adaptive Optics and jointly administered by Carthage College physics faculty and by staff at Yerkes Observatory.
